<?php
$time=date("Y-m-d")."&nbsp;".date("H:i:s");
echo $time;
?>

解决方案 »

  1.   

    $time,是什么类型的??是时间类型还是字符串类型呀???两个不同的TIME可以比较时间的先后吗??
      

  2.   

    $time在这里实际上是个字符串变量。
    比较先后要用时间戳:
    <?php
    echo time();
    ?>
      

  3.   

    用time()取到两个不同的UNIX 时间戳,再相减
      

  4.   

    http://www.php.net/manual/zh/function.time.php
      

  5.   

    其实我就是想比较一下添加的先后来判断,不是为了显示时间...比如我3点钟,用time()生成的UNIX时间,是不是就比5点钟生成的时间早呢?? 可以用SQL语句的ASC,或者desc来根据TIME()生成的时间来排序吗?
      

  6.   

    对的 
    看手册unix时间戳说明
      

  7.   

    date(Y-m-d H:i:s)这样可以取得年月日时分秒。比如2004-11-17 09:23:55 这样的值。你在数据库中添加一个字段为datetime型的,那么你就可以直接比较大小了或者你用时间戳也可以了 time()是取得目前时间的 UNIX 时间戳记。
      

  8.   

    time()=1970-01-01 GMT到现在的秒数
      

  9.   

    http://www.webjx.com/program/index3.htm
      

  10.   

    “查了半天,没有找到可以用的....我就是想在数据库的一个字段上添加上一个时间内容..用来比较新闻添加的先后时间...类似于ASP的 NOW()函数...但是PHP里面我不知道该怎么写?”
    根据你的要求,这并不需要用php来完成。mysql本身就有now()函数,同时还提供了大量日间处理函数。为什么不用呢?